The global dental bone void filler market size was valued at USD 82.8 million in 2020 and is expected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.6% from 2021 to 2028. This growth can be attributed to the increasing number of synthetic products. Synthetic fillers include tri-calcium phosphates and calcium sulfate that has advantages, such as there is no risk of any disease transference and has a relatively long shelf life. Bone grafting has become a common technique in surgical practice. The market for dental bone void filler is increasing due to the advantages of the material that is being used. For instance, tricalcium phosphate ceramics have osteoconduction, good resorbability, ease of handling, and radiopacity allowing monitored healing.
These factors boost the demand for tricalcium phosphate ceramics thereby, driving the market. Bioceramics are inorganic biomaterials, such as bioactive glass and calcium phosphate bioceramics that have applications as bone void fillers in the dental field. Bioceramics are attracting more attention in dental reconstruction due to their bioactivity, hydrophilicity, osteoconductivity, easy availability, excellent biocompatibility, potential osteoinductivity, and similarity to native bone inorganic components. These characteristics of bio-ceramics are expected to increase the demand for dental bone void filler materials thus propelling the market growth.
Technological advancements, such as 3D scaffolds of bone graft substitutes, have been recently introduced in the dental industry to overcome the drawbacks of routinely employed grafting materials. Bone tissue engineering has developed a new technology for regeneration through the introduction of scaffolds that poses three-dimensional architecture that closely mimics the native extracellular matrix. Such arrangement eventually enhances cell differentiation, proliferation and adhesion, and overall tissue regeneration. This application and the properties of advanced technology drive the market.
Furthermore, the COVID-19 pandemic harmed the dental industry in 2020. As per the COVID-19 guidelines released by several government bodies across the globe, dental settings were recommended to focus only on emergency & urgent visits and postpone all elective visits. Thus, reducing the patient influx and negatively impacting the revenue of dental practitioners. Moreover, dental practitioners are at a high risk of contracting COVID- 19, especially while carrying out aerosol-generating procedures in their practice settings. This, in turn, is anticipated to have led to increased fear among these professionals, making them skeptical to provide treatment and further reducing the patient influx. However, dentistry is considered to be an essential practice, and the service has been able to remain open despite lockdowns across various regions globally.
The Demineralized Bone Matrix (DBM) segment held the highest share of 25% in 2020. This can be attributed to the high popularity of the material among dental professionals and the rising complexity of bone grafting procedures leading to the increasing demand for demineralized bone matrix. For instance, Grafton demineralized bone matrix is the most commonly utilized brand that is designed to replace or extend autogenous bone in various challenging bone grafting procedures.
Grafton is a bone graft substitute, bone void filler, and bone graft extender of the skeletal system not intrinsic to the stability of the bone structure. Grafton inject is a demineralized bone allograft that consists of demineralized cortical fibers that are derived from a cadaveric donor. The grafts come with a pre-loaded syringe with minimally invasive procedure accessories. This allows the product to be delivered through most retractor systems and helps facilitate any bone voids where union or fusion is desired. Such characteristics of Grafton are expected to increase the demand for demineralized bone matrix, thus boosting the segment growth.
Based on material, the market is broadly categorized into tricalcium phosphate ceramics, biphasic calcium phosphate ceramics, calcium phosphate cements, calcium sulfates, demineralized bone matrix, and others. The others segment primarily includes composite materials and hydroxyapatite. The others segment is anticipated to witness the fastest CAGR over the forecast period due to the ability of composites to combine the advantages and characteristics of various materials, such as relatively better bioactivity, biocompatibility, bio absorbability, and osteoconductive.
Europe dominated the global market in 2020 accounting for nearly 40.0% of the overall revenue share. The major factors contributing to market growth include an increase in the geriatric population, a high prevalence of oral diseases, and a high rate of tooth extractions in the region. Supportive initiatives by market players are also expected to drive the market. For instance, in 2021, Curasan AG expanded its distribution network in Europe, thereby facilitating market growth in the region.
Asia Pacific is anticipated to witness lucrative growth over the forecast period. This can be attributed to the high patient pool leading to high demand for dental treatments. Moreover, rapidly developing oral care infrastructure in emerging markets like India supports the region’s growth. For instance, with over 297 dental institutes and 5000 dental laboratories in India, the country is one of the largest markets for dental care in the region. Various major players, such as Wockhardt, Fortis, and Apollo Group, are setting up a chain of dental clinics to grow the dental market. Such factors are expected to drive the regional market.
